Helados La Tapatia recalls pistachio almond milk bars due to Listeria monocytogenes found on food contact surfaces. FDA testing detected contamination in some units. Consumers should check UPC codes for affected products.
FDA environmental sampling found 21 of 50 positive for Listeria monocytogenes, 11 of these on food contact surfaces.
